Okay, this is what I would do:

If H&R screwed up, they need to get one of their tax lawyers (whom I assure you will know how to deal with this situation) to negotiate with the IRS and have the tax lien "vacated" or "dismissed."

Typically, this is one of those services that you pay for when you use their services. At least, it always was when we used them!!

DOES H&R know that you have a lien on your CRs??? Call them. Now. Otherwise it will be on your reports for 7 years from the paid date.
